NHFPC officials attend regional health development meetings
China’s health and family planning delegation attended the regional health development meetings in Bandar Seri Begawan, capital of Brunei, on Aug 11.
Representatives from the Department of International Cooperation of the National Health and Family Planning Commission (NHFPC) spoke at the Sixth China-ASEAN Health Development Senior Officials' Meeting, and the Sixth China, Japan, South Korea-ASEAN Health Development Senior Officials' Meeting.
The meetings reviewed achievements made over the past year under their collaborative framework and confirmed the cooperation priorities for next year.
Participants from various countries spoke highly of China's achievements in health promotion over the past few years, wishing to deepen cooperation with China in control and prevention of infectious diseases, reform of the medical and health system, traditional medicine, food safety, and disaster medicine, among others.
The meeting also touched upon preparation for the upcoming health ministers' meetings, which are scheduled to be held in Brunei.
Delegates from NHFPC also introduced preparations for the First China-ASEAN Health Cooperation Forum, which will be held in October in Nanning, capital of southern China's Guangxi Zhuang autonomous region.
Around 70 delegates from ASEAN countries, the ASEAN Secretariat, China, Japan, South Korea, and several international organizations attended the meetings.
